Plain-English summary
Mastodon instances through 4.0.2 can be pushed into service disruption by attacker-created bot accounts that trigger runaway federated message processing. The business impact is availability loss: overloaded background queues can delay or prevent normal server activity.
Executive priority
Treat as a high-priority availability risk for Mastodon-operated services. It does not indicate data theft or code execution, but sustained queue exhaustion can disrupt service and create operational incident response costs.
Technical view
The issue is a network-reachable denial of service tied to uncontrolled recursion in Mastodon federation handling. Attackers can create bot accounts that follow attacker-controlled accounts on other servers associated with wildcard DNS A records, causing a large Sidekiq pull queue.
Likely exposure
Exposure is most relevant to Mastodon servers running versions through 4.0.2, especially public federated instances that process remote follows and messages through Sidekiq.
Exploitation context
The bundle does not show CISA KEV listing or confirmed active exploitation. The described attack requires attacker-controlled accounts and remote servers, but the CVSS vector indicates network access, no privileges, and no user interaction.
Researcher notes
The core weakness maps to CWE-674, uncontrolled recursion. Evidence is limited to the CVE description and listed public references; affected version detail is clear, but the source bundle does not provide a named fixed release or operational workaround.
Mitigation direction
- Identify Mastodon instances running version 4.0.2 or earlier.
- Check Mastodon vendor release notes and security guidance for the fixed version.
- Prioritize upgrading affected public federated instances after confirming vendor guidance.
- Monitor Sidekiq queue size and worker health until remediation is complete.
- Review federation controls for suspicious remote servers and bot-account patterns.
Validation and detection
- Inventory Mastodon versions across production, staging, and hosted instances.
- Check Sidekiq pull queues for abnormal sustained growth.
- Review federation logs for repeated activity from suspicious remote servers.
- Look for bursts of newly created bot accounts following remote attacker-controlled accounts.
- Confirm remediation by verifying version and queue stability after upgrade.
